Finance Manager at an FMCG / Retail Company - Kanselor Business Innovation Campus ⏲ Sep 4, 2026, 11:01 AM ⋕ View all Banking & Financial Services jobs Kanselor Business Innovation Campus - Our client in the FMCG / Retail industry is recruiting to fill the position below: Job Title: Finance Manager Location: Mushin, Lagos Employment Type: Full-time Industry: FMCG / Retail Summary The ideal candidate must have extensive experience: in financial management, preferably within the FMCG industry, and demonstrate strong leadership, financial control, compliance, and analytical capabilities. Our client, in the FMCG Sector is seeking an experienced, strategic, and results-driven Finance Manager to lead the company’s financial management functions and provide strategic financial insights that support business growth, profitability, and operational efficiency. Key Responsibilities: Ensure full compliance with financial regulations, tax laws, accounting standards, and company policies. Implement and maintain robust internal controls to safeguard company assets and minimize financial risks and leakages. Identify financial risks and implement appropriate mitigation and control measures. Review financial transactions, expenses, inventory-related costs, sales revenue, and other business activities to ensure accuracy and accountability. Manage relationships with banks, external auditors, tax authorities, regulatory bodies, and other financial stakeholders. Oversee internal and external financial audits and ensure timely resolution of audit findings. Develop and implement financial strategies that enhance business performance and profitability. Conduct detailed financial analysis and provide actionable insights to support strategic decision-making. Drive effective cost management and identify opportunities to improve profitability. Monitor financial activities across the company's outlets and ensure adherence to approved financial procedures. Perform any other duties and responsibilities: assigned by Management. Lead, supervise, mentor, and develop the Finance/Accounts team to achieve high performance and efficiency. Oversee budgeting, forecasting, financial planning, and performance management processes. Develop financial models and utilize data-driven analysis to support business decisions. Support Senior Management in financial decision-making, business planning, and long-term strategic initiatives. Prepare and review accurate and timely financial reports for Management. Monitor cash flow, working capital, receivables, payables, and overall financial position. Qualifications and Requirements: Proven experience: in budgeting, forecasting, cash-flow management, financial analysis, and internal controls. Experience: managing audits and relationships with banks, auditors, tax authorities, and regulatory bodies. Minimum of 8 years' experience: in financial management, with at least 5 years in a leadership/managerial position. Professional certification such as ICAN, ACCA, or CPA is required. Proficiency in financial management software, accounting applications, and ERP systems. Strong FMCG experience: is highly desirable and will be given significant consideration. BSc / M.Sc. / MBA Degree in Accounting, Finance, Economics, or a related field. Extensive knowledge of financial regulations, Nigerian tax laws, accounting principles, and financial reporting standards. Proven experience: managing finance operations within a retail, FMCG, distribution, or multi-outlet business environment. Key Skills: Advanced proficiency in accounting software and ERP systems. Ability to work under pressure and meet tight deadlines. Exceptional problem-solving and decision-making skills. Strong financial modelling and data-analysis capabilities. Strong financial acumen and analytical skills. High level of integrity, accountability, confidentiality, and attention to detail. Strong knowledge of financial regulations, tax laws, and reporting standards.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Excellent leadership and team management abilities.
